James Nolan

Senior Software Engineer

James Nolan is a seasoned software engineer with extensive experience across various prominent tech companies. Currently serving as a Senior Software Engineer at NVIDIA since February 2024, James previously held the position of Staff Software Engineer and Tech Lead at Reddit, Inc., where leadership was demonstrated by guiding a team of 15 engineers in the 2023 rewrite of reddit.com. Prior experience includes a role at Facebook focused on building UIs for data centers, and contributions to the Human Brain Project as a frontend developer for the Medical Informatics Platform. Early career milestones involve full-stack development at Coteries SA, backend and front-end work for multiple clients as a freelance web developer, and foundational roles at Pi-Com and Think Webdesign Sàrl. James has a degree in Computer Software Engineering from HEIG-VD, attained between 2013 and 2016.
